Central Government actions needed on Swachh Bharat

I see one thing that central Government is doing right on Swachh Bharat is peoples participation through many many discussions and surveys. These discussions here seem to cover every gamut of the Swachh Bharat. However, where the Govt is lacking is taking timely action on them. Yes, plastic waste, c&d waste policies were fine but why is the PM not talking about "cleaning at night" This is culture change and he must lead from front and ask people. just like that Open defecation/urination or not using polythene.

Time to act is now. 2.5 years already past,only 2.5 left.
